Browser having automatic URL generation
First Claim
1. A browser for accessing a remote server over a network, said server having a URL containing a protocol portion and a server portion, said browser comprising:
- a user interface for allowing a viewer to type in said server portion, wherein said typed-in server portion is one of a plurality of possible server portions, each possible server portion having a corresponding protocol portion that is one of a plurality of protocol portions;
means responsive to said typed-in server portion for determining which of the plurality of protocol portions corresponds to said typed-in server portion;
means for generating a complete URL by attaching said determined protocol portion to said typed-in server portion; and
means for opening a connection with said remote server using said URL generated by said means for generating.
6 Assignments
0 Petitions
Accused Products
Abstract
A browser accesses a remote server over a network, where the server has a URL containing a protocol portion and a server portion. The browser includes a user interface for allowing a viewer to type in said server portion. The typed-in server portion is one of a plurality of possible server portions, each possible server portion having a corresponding protocol portion. The protocol portion that corresponds to the typed-in server portion is determined in response to the typed-in server portion. A complete URL is generated by attaching the determined protocol portion to the typed-in server portion. A connection is opened with the remote server using the generated URL.
141 Citations
4 Claims
-
1. A browser for accessing a remote server over a network, said server having a URL containing a protocol portion and a server portion, said browser comprising:
-
a user interface for allowing a viewer to type in said server portion, wherein said typed-in server portion is one of a plurality of possible server portions, each possible server portion having a corresponding protocol portion that is one of a plurality of protocol portions; means responsive to said typed-in server portion for determining which of the plurality of protocol portions corresponds to said typed-in server portion; means for generating a complete URL by attaching said determined protocol portion to said typed-in server portion; and means for opening a connection with said remote server using said URL generated by said means for generating.
-
-
2. A browser for accessing a remote server over a network, said server having a URL containing a protocol portion and a server portion, said browser comprising:
-
a user interface for allowing a viewer to enter said server portion, wherein said entered server portion is one of a plurality of possible server portions and each possible server portion has a corresponding protocol portion that is one of a plurality of protocol portions; means responsive to the entered server portion for determining which of the plurality of protocol portions corresponds to the entered server portion; means for generating a complete URL by attaching said determined protocol portion to said server portion entered by the viewer; and means for opening a connection with said remote server using said URL generated by said means for generating.
-
-
3. A method of accessing a remote server over a network using a browser, said server having a URL associated therewith that contains a protocol portion and a server portion, wherein said server portion is one of a plurality of possible server portions and each possible server portion has a corresponding protocol portion that is one of a plurality of protocol portions, said method including:
-
responsive to a server portion entered by a viewer via a user interface of the browser, determining which of the plurality of protocol portions corresponds to the entered server portion; generating a complete URL by attaching said determined protocol portion to said entered server portion; and opening a connection with said remote server using said URL generated in said generating step.
-
-
4. A method of accessing a remote server over a network using a browser, said server having a URL associated therewith that contains a protocol portion and a server portion, said method including:
-
entering a server portion by a viewer via a user interface to the browser, wherein said entered server portion is one of a plurality of possible server portions, each possible server portion having a corresponding protocol portion that is one of a plurality of protocol portions; responsive to said typed-in server portion, determining which of the plurality of protocol portions corresponds to the entered server portion; generating a complete URL by attaching said determined protocol portion to said entered server portion; and opening a connection with said remote server using said URL generated in said generating step.
-
Specification